The Missouri River Breaks. Country that has inspired generations with many intensely loving it and others viciously hating it. It’s rough vast country that would take a few lifetimes to explore the half of. In 2015 four good friends set out to repeat the success they had in 2014. Four hunters and four bulls taken during Montana’s archery season. A goal that won’t come easy. Watch as the four pursue elk across this broken landscape.The Outlier is a public land, DIY elk hunting film produced by Montana Wild during the 2015 Montana hunting season. Follow along as four good friends battle to fill their elk tags with bows in hand in the Missouri River Breaks. 5% of the film proceeds will be donated back to RMEF. See more at theoutlierfilm.com
